简要总结
The aim of this study is to evaluate the relevance of carrying out a measure of muscular fatigability by isokinetism, in the search for factors favouring micro-traumatic lesions of the lower limbs in a population of triathletes.
This is a prospective monocentric pilot study of the before/after type in which the patient is his or her own control, in high-level triathletes practising an endurance sport, who have had more than 7 consecutive days off running due to a musculoskeletal injury during the previous sporting year.

入选标准
- •Having had a practical running break of more than 7 consecutive days due to a musculoskeletal injury of a lower limb during the previous sport year
- •Willing to comply with all study procedures
- •Having given written consent
- •Socially insured
排除标准
- •Pain that does not allow an isokinetic test to be performed
- •Knee joint amplitude less than 100° of flexion or flessum greater than 5°.
- •History of rupture or ligamentoplasty of the anterior cruciate ligament less than 2 years ago
- •History of knee surgery less than 2 years

主要结局
fatigue index between the injured leg and the healthy leg
时间窗: the day of inclusion
To compare the fatigue index between the injured leg and the healthy leg in high level triathletes injured in the previous season.
次要结局
- difference of the fatigue index to the difference of the Croisier ratio between the injured leg and the healthy leg(the day of inclusion)
